At Mace we manage the delivery of
projects for our clients. Although our
teams don’t physically lay the bricks,
we manage all of the activity needed
to make a construction project happen.
We can help clients at every stage of
a project – from having an idea to
managing a building every day.

Project Managers are involved in the
whole lifecycle of a construction project,
from when a client has an idea through
to handing over the finished project.
Projects could include a school, hospital,
office or retail outlet. Project managers
work with a range of people including
clients, designers, quantity surveyors
and the team constructing the building to
manage the cost, quality and programme
of a project. The goal is to complete the
project on time, within budget and to
the client’s expectations.

Apprentice Quantity Surveyor
Quantity surveyors are the accountants
of the construction industry. This is
about planning, and managing the
contracts and flow of money involved
in projects. This is ideal for people with
strong numerical skills who want to be
involved in iconic buildings.

Apprentice Civil Engineer
(construction management)
This is a role where you can see the results
of your work every day. Engineering is
at the core of our construction business,
getting the foundations and the structure
right is fundamental to the success of
our projects. The engineering role has
an impact on the way that we build
and deliver our projects. As a trainee
construction manager specialising in
civil engineering, you will help the
project team in the daily control,
management and coordination of
construction structural activities to
ensure the project is delivered on time,
on budget and to the required safety,
environmental and quality standards.
